Breaking Light is a powerful exploration of motion, heat, and transformation—where fire-toned horizons collide with the relentless energy of the sea. Inspired by the dramatic sunsets of Bali and the Indonesian archipelago, this piece captures the exact moment when equatorial light fractures across water, breaking into color, texture, and emotion.
Created using layered epoxy resin, the surface is embedded with hand-placed glass elements and natural quartz, giving the wave depth, dimension, and an almost luminous quality. The quartz refracts light throughout the day, causing the piece to shift and evolve as the environment changes—much like the ocean itself. Rich reds, molten ambers, and deep ocean blues are suspended in resin, evoking the intensity of Indonesian dusk as the sun melts into the horizon.
